Ohio City wildfire risk explained

Low
0thpercentile nationally

Out of every US place USFS scores, Ohio City lands at the 0th percentile for wildfire risk to structures — among the lower wildfire-risk places nationally — a figure built from its 545 buildings, not the land around them. (Source: USFS's Wildfire Risk to Communities methodology.)

USFS's separate burn-probability score — fire likelihood alone, before counting what's built there — puts Ohio City at the 0th percentile, close to its 0th-percentile risk score.

What "at risk" means for the buildings here

545Total buildings
5.1%Direct exposure
0%Indirect exposure
94.9%Minimal exposure

Most of Ohio City's buildings (94.9% of 545) fall outside USFS's Direct and Indirect zones entirely — that doesn't zero out the score above, it means the risk is regional, not structure-by-structure.

Where Ohio City ranks

Ohio City scores 0th nationally and 1st within Ohio — close enough that its state context doesn't change the picture the national number already gives. Among the 31,521 US communities USFS scores, Ohio City ranks 31,472 for wildfire risk (1 is highest) and 16,643 by building count (1 is largest). Within Ohio alone, it ranks 1,254 of 1,264 places by risk. See the full county-by-county picture for Ohio on its state page.
